Book Tattoo in Japan: from the beginning to the present day
Tattoo is one of the most ancient customs. It has not disappeared despite centuries of criticism and condemnation from various institutions that more or less embody public opinion. Clearly, there are good reasons why this phenomenon has not only stood the test of time, but has gone through a process of change, adapting itself to the needs and tastes of virtually all sectors of society. This proves that the tattoo is something more significant than a manifestation of atavism.This book describes the emergence, formation and development of Japanese tattoos. You can also find out what motives prevail in this direction, and what secrets of applying this tattoo are kept by Japanese masters.
